Political symbolism is symbolism that is used to represent a political standpoint. The symbolism can occur in various media including banners, acronyms, pictures, flags, mottos, and countless more.

During the reconstruction Era, African Americans who just obtained their status as free citizens couldn't participate in choosing government representatives that want to pass the legislations that would benefit them.
This happened because many of Southerners often made African Americans became a target of violence and intimidation every time they go out from their homes.
As a result, many African Americans felt scared/afraid to go out in the voting booth and many of potential votes from their communities were exempted.
